Despite Brabazon's early reservations, the panel has continued to operate every season. Indeed, they have been meeting more regularly in recent years, now in a solicitor's office in Liverpool.When did the pools stop?
The pools business declined after the introduction of the National Lottery in 1994. Littlewoods, Vernons and Zetters were brought together in 2007 by Sportech under the brand 'The New Football Pools', now known as 'The Football Pools'.Is it worth doing the football pools?

A betting pool, syndicate, sports lottery, sweep, or office pool if done at work, is a form of gambling, specifically a variant of parimutuel betting influenced by lotteries, where gamblers pay a fixed price into a pool (from which taxes and a house "take" or "vig" are removed), and then make a selection on an outcome, ...What states are football pools legal?
PASPA prohibits sports gambling in every state except four: Delaware, Montana, Nevada and Oregon. This federal law does not create an exemption for NCAA office pools.
